Common Stone Chimney Installation Jobs
Stone chimney installation - provides a durable and classic look for fireplaces and outdoor fireplaces.
Stone chimney rebuilding - restores stability and appearance to aging or damaged chimney structures.
Stone chimney repair - addresses cracks, mortar deterioration, and structural issues to ensure safety.
Stone chimney cap installation - helps prevent water damage and animal intrusion on chimney tops.
Stone chimney restoration - enhances the aesthetic appeal and extends the lifespan of existing chimneys.
Stone chimney cleaning - removes creosote buildup and debris to maintain safe operation.
Stone Chimney Installation Questions
What types of stone are used for chimney installations? Common options include natural fieldstone, ledgestone, and manufactured st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.
Is a stone chimney suitable for all types of homes? Stone chimneys are versatile and can complement various home styles, but suitability depends on the existing structure and design preferences.
What is the main benefit of installing a stone chimney? Stone chimneys add visual appeal and can enhance the overall value of a property while providing durable, long-lasting support for fireplaces or heating systems.
Are there any maintenance considerations for stone chimneys? Regular inspections for mortar integrity and cleaning to remove soot or debris help maintain the chimney's appearance and functionality over time.
